The relative tendency of an atom in a molecule to attract electrons in a covalent bond to itself
Electronegativity
1 of 22
Going down the group of halogens, the melting and boiling points...
Increase
2 of 22
The name for a reaction where an element simultaneously oxidises and reduces
Disproportionation
3 of 22
Bromine will displace...
Iodide ions
4 of 22
When bromide is reacted with silver nitrate solution, what colour precipitate does it produce?
Cream
5 of 22
Br- ions reduce S in H2SO4 from +6 to +..... in SO2
Four
6 of 22
Which halogen is the strongest oxidising agent?
Fluorine
7 of 22
Which halogen is the weakest oxidising agent?
Iodine
8 of 22
When chloride is reacted with silver nitrate solution, what colour precipitate does it produce?
White
9 of 22
When iodide reacts with concentrated sulphuric acid, what colour solid of sulphur is produced?
Yellow
10 of 22
Silver iodide doesn't react with ammonia because it is too...
Insoluble
11 of 22
Silver chloride dissolves in what type of ammonia?
Dilute
12 of 22
What is formed when silver bromide dissolves in concentrated ammonia?
Complex ion
13 of 22
Fluoride reacts with silver nitrate solution to produce what?
No precipitate
14 of 22
What ions are the strongest halide reducing agents?
Iodide
15 of 22
Chlorine is used in water treatment to kill...
Bacteria
16 of 22
F- and Cl- ions are not strong enough reducing agents to reduce S in H2SO4. No redox reactions occur, only .........-......... reactions
Acid-base
17 of 22
When bromide reacts with concentrated sulphuric acid, what colour fumes of HBr are evolved?
White
18 of 22
When bromide reacts with concentrated sulphuric acid, what colour fumes of Bromine are evolved?
Red
19 of 22
When naming chlorates/sulphates, what must you remember too add?
The oxidation number
20 of 22
When chlorine reacts with water it is both simultaneously reducing and...
Oxidising
21 of 22
When in aqueous solutions, what will Cl2, Br2 and I2 react with?
Cold sodium hydroxide
